MRC | Criteria | Characteristic |
---|---|---|
ADAQ | BODY LENGTH | 0.880 INCHES MINIMUM AND 0.920 INCHES MAXIMUM |
ADAT | BODY WIDTH | 0.265 INCHES MINIMUM AND 0.310 INCHES MAXIMUM |
ADAU | BODY HEIGHT | 0.140 INCHES MINIMUM AND 0.165 INCHES MAXIMUM |
AFGA | OPERATING TEMP RANGE | -55.0 TO 125.0 DEG CELSIUS |
AFJQ | STORAGE TEMP RANGE | -65.0 TO 150.0 DEG CELSIUS |
CBBL | FEATURES PROVIDED | HERMETICALLY SEALED AND PROGRAMMABLE AND HIGH VOLTAGE AND STATIC OPERATION |
CQSJ | INCLOSURE MATERIAL | CERAMIC AND GLASS |
CQSZ | INCLOSURE CONFIGURATION | DUAL-IN-LINE |
CQWX | OUTPUT LOGIC FORM | N-TYPE METAL OXIDE-SEMICONDUCTOR LOGIC |
CQZP | INPUT CIRCUIT PATTERN | 16 INPUT |
CWSG | TERMINAL SURFACE TREATMENT | SOLDER |
CZEN | VOLTAGE RATING AND TYPE PER CHARACTERISTIC | -1.0 VOLTS MINIMUM POWER SOURCE AND 6.0 VOLTS MAXIMUM POWER SOURCE |
CZEQ | TIME RATING PER CHACTERISTIC | 300.00 NANOSECONDS MAXIMUM PROPAGATION DELAY TIME, LOW TO HIGH LEVEL OUTPUT AND 300.00 NANOSECONDS MAXIMUM PROPAGATION DELAY TIME, HIGH TO LOW LEVEL OUTPUT |
CZER | MEMORY DEVICE TYPE | RAM |
TEST | TEST DATA DOCUMENT | 96906-MIL-STD-883 STANDARD (INCLUDES INDUSTRY OR ASSOCIATION STANDARDS, INDIVIDUAL MANUFACTUREER STANDARDS, ETC.). |
TTQY | TERMINAL TYPE AND QUANTITY | 18 PRINTED CIRCUIT |
